Mahabharata Vana Parva – लक्षणं तु परसादस्य यथा तृप्तः सुखं सवपेत
Shloka (श्लोक)
लक्षणं तु परसादस्य यथा तृप्तः सुखं सवपेत
निवाते वा यथा दीपॊ दीप्येत कुशलदीपितः
⚡ Quick Meaning
The characteristics of an enlightened state are akin to a lamp that shines brightly and brings peace.
Translations
English Translation
This shloka uses the metaphor of a lighted lamp to describe the qualities of a tranquil state of being. Just as a lamp radiates light in stillness, so too do those who attain inner peace emanate joy and contentment.

Commentary
Context
This teaching within the Vana Parva highlights the serene state of mind as essential for spiritual illumination and happiness.
Meaning
It reveals how tranquility not only benefits the self but also positively influences the surroundings.
Application
Striving for inner peace can enhance our well-being, ultimately allowing us to inspire and uplift others.
